Does Apple still sell iPhone 6S Plus?
The iPhone 6S and 6S Plus were succeeded by the iPhone 7 and iPhone 7 Plus on September 7, 2016 and were discontinued with the announcement of the iPhone XS, iPhone XS Max, and iPhone XR on September 12, 2018.
Can I still use iPhone 6 in 2020?
Any model of iPhone newer than the iPhone 6 can download iOS 13 – the latest version of Apple’s mobile software. The list of supported devices for 2020 includes the iPhone SE, 6S, 7, 8, X (ten), XR, XS, XS Max, 11, 11 Pro and 11 Pro Max. Various “Plus” versions of each of these models also still receive Apple updates.

Is iPhone 12 out?
The 6.1-inch iPhone 12 officially launched on Friday, October 23. It is priced starting at $799 for 64GB of storage, with 128 and 256GB available for an extra fee. The 5.4-inch iPhone 12 mini launched on Friday, November 13.
